Shares of Capital One Financial Corp. (COF) rallied 1.18% to $202.40 Wednesday, on what proved to be an all-around favorable trading session for the stock market, with the S&P 500 Index rising 0.38% to 6,642.16 and the Dow Jones Industrial Average rising 0.10% to 46,138.77.
The stock's rise snapped a four-day losing streak.
Capital One Financial Corp. closed 12.93% below its 52-week high of $232.45, which the company reached on July 23rd.
The stock demonstrated a mixed performance when compared to some of its competitors Wednesday, as JPMorgan Chase & Co. (JPM) rose 1.29% to $303.27, Visa Inc. Cl A (V) rose 0.92% to $324.12, and Bank of America Corp. (BAC) rose 0.74% to $52.02.
Trading volume (4.1 M) eclipsed its 50-day average volume of 3.7 M.
